almond hostel & cafe Shibuya
Hostel with a coffee shop, a short walk to Yoyogi Park
Almond hostel & cafe Shibuya offers 50 air-conditioned accommodations, which are accessible via exterior corridors and feature washers/dryers and hair dryers. Guests can surf the web using the complimentary wireless Internet access. Guests have access to shared bathrooms. Bathrooms include showers and bidets. Additionally, rooms include ceiling fans and blackout drapes/curtains. Housekeeping is provided daily.
Make yourself at home in one of the 50 air-conditioned guestrooms. Complimentary wireless internet access is available to keep you connected. Bathrooms feature showers, bidets, and hair dryers. Conveniences include washers/dryers and ceiling fans, and housekeeping is provided daily.
Enjoy a meal at almond hostel & cafe or snacks in the hostel's coffee shop/cafe. Wrap up your day with a drink at the bar/lounge.
Featured amenities include multilingual staff, luggage storage, and laundry facilities.

The Japanese Ministry of Health, Labour, and Welfare requires all international visitors to submit their passport number and nationality when registering at any lodging facility (inns, hotels, motels, etc. ); additionally, lodging proprietors are required to photocopy passports for all registering guests and keep the photocopy on file

We stayed for over a week here. It was clean, quiet, easily accessible via public transport and walking. The beds have blinds to give you privacy when you are sleeping. You do need to get up one or two flights of stairs depending on if you are in the female only or mixed dorms so be prepared for that. There are 25 beds in one dorm, but it's probably the quietest hostel I've stayed in as there are clear rules about when people can use hairdryers. the washing machine etc. There is also a 7eleven right down the street which was very handy especially when we shipped our bags off to the airport a couple of days before.
